# Max Sultan > Senior Software Engineer | Full Stack Developer | React | Ruby on Rails | Building Scalable Web Apps That Solve Real Problems Location: Salt Lake City Metropolitan Area, United States Profile: https://flows.cv/maxsultan I am a full-stack developer with a passion for delivering business value. With 5+ years of experience in Javascript, React, Ruby on Rails, Next.js and ESLint. I've worked at early stage startups, contract agencies, and well established companies with thousands of developers. Prefer working with - Ruby on Rails - React - CSS - HTML - JS - three.js ## Work Experience ### Assistant Wrestling Coach @ Snow College Jan 2024 – Present | Richfield, Utah, United States ### Senior Software Engineer @ JPMorganChase Jan 2024 – Present ### Software Engineer @ JPMorganChase Jan 2023 – Jan 2024 ### Head Wrestling Coach @ Maple Mountain High School Jan 2019 – Jan 2024 | Mapleton, Utah Area ### Software Engineer @ Aumni Jan 2022 – Jan 2023 | Salt Lake City Metropolitan Area Aumni was Acquired by JPMorgan in October of 2023 - Implemented complicated frontend forms to allow summarization of complex legal documents. - Made form components reusable to allow them to be used when summarizing other legal documents. - Created bookmarklets to automate filling out these forms and speed up manual testing (developer pain point) - performance improvements - assisted in migration of design system to bit.dev - assisted in migration of app to Next.js - replaced number format libraries with newer native JS features - Contributed to the Design System - Implemented document search with Opensearch (UI/Controllers/Queries) - Led Migration to Nx Monorepo Technologies used: - AWS - React - Ruby on Rails - Rspec - react-hook-form - jest - cypress - next.js - opensearch - Nx - Storybook - CircleCI ### Software Engineer @ Underbelly Jan 2021 – Jan 2022 Completed client work in a timely manner Communicated directly with clients to ensure mutual understanding Worked as a contingent worker at Facebook: Completed 2 projects in 6 months there. Implemented a new UI for an internal form that allowed content creators to request translations for their content. Technologies used: - graphQL - Relay - React Migrated and refactored 4 year old components that were apart of Facebook Business Manager's News Page Index Registration from a legacy system to Facebook Services. Components were class components and were refactored to be functional component with the appropriate life cycle hooks. Internal libraries had also been updated/replaced and had to be updated in the code. Was praised for having "high code quality" and meeting "aggressive deadlines" Improved the UI of an internal modal for requesting translations. Technologies used: - React - Flow - react hooks - react functional components - graphQL - Relay - Typescript ### Full Stack Engineer @ 4th Wall FX Jan 2020 – Jan 2021 | Provo As a full stack developer, I used vue.js, pixi.js, Cordova, Three.js, and firebase to create gamified religious and educational experiences. During my time at 4th wall I have: - created a game from concept to deployment - implemented the App Tracking Transparency pop up and a pre-permission pop up - helped create a more collaborative culture - promoted documentation and time saving practices - create scripts to automate the process of setting up macs for android and iOS app builds - improved app performance (optimized firebase queries, wrote performant JavaScript) - Used fovea to validate purchases made on iphone/android - Utilized Cordova plugins to allow purchases to be made on iphones - used pixi.js to create interactive educational experiences - did client work Technologies used: - Vue - JavaScript - Firebase Storage - Firebase functions - Firebase Real-time database - Node - Cordova - Pixi.js - Three.js ### Student @ Dev Point Labs Jan 2020 – Jan 2020 ### Precalculus and Financial Literacy Teacher @ TelosU Jan 2019 – Jan 2020 | Orem I taught courses including Financial Literacy, Career Preparation, and Precalculus. These courses included topics such as: Financial Literacy: Money Management, Budgeting, Debit Cards, Investing, Balance Sheets, Net Worth, Career Preparation: Personality assessments, Career planning, Resume and Cover letter creation, Precalculus: Geometric Series, Recursive Series, Equations of Elipses, Hyperbolas, and Parabolas, Matricies ### Assistant Coach @ Mountain View High School Wrestling Jan 2016 – Jan 2020 | Provo, Utah Area As a first year coach, we led our program to an undefeated region title. We qualified 8 wrestlers in the state tournament at took 8th place as a team. ### AM Supervisor @ Telos Jan 2019 – Jan 2019 | Orem, Utah, United States I supervised 13 teenage boys and two staff. The boys had protocols for encouraging cooperation and healthy living. My job consisted of getting boys to school on time, taking them on activities, and helping them manage interpersonal and intrapersonal conflict. I also trained staff on how to do the same. ### Customer Service Representative @ Delta Air Lines Jan 2013 – Jan 2013 | Atlanta, Georgia As a gate agent, I managed the flight timeline between incoming planes landing and outgoing planes taking off. My experience helped me to develop skills in customer service, communication, and time management. ## Education ### Full Stack Web Development Certificate in Computer Science University of Utah Jan 2020 – Jan 2020 ### Bachelor of Applied Science (B.A.Sc.) in Entrepreneurship/Entrepreneurial Studies Utah Valley University Jan 2013 – Jan 2019 ## Contact & Social - LinkedIn: https://linkedin.com/in/maxsultan --- Source: https://flows.cv/maxsultan JSON Resume: https://flows.cv/maxsultan/resume.json Last updated: 2026-03-22